Arrangement Example for the Refrigerator

Accessory

Suggested Use

 

 

Top shelf

Desserts, such as yoghurts

Middle shelf

Meats and fish

Bottom shelf

Ready-prepared meals

Vegetable bin

Fruit and vegetables

Egg compartment

Eggs

Adjustable door compartments

Cheese, butter

Bottle compartments

Milk, sodas, other drinks
